The CAETA Peaceful Euthanasia Certification

Pet euthanasia is among the most common procedures in veterinary medicine. However, it is surprising to note that most veterinary professionals are not formally trained in this area. To address this gap, the CAETA Peaceful Euthanasia Certification program has been designed to provide outstanding education in companion animal euthanasia. The main objective of this program is to enhance the overall experience of the pet, caregiver, and veterinary team during the euthanasia process.

The instructors of the CAETA Peaceful Euthanasia Certification program are highly experienced and knowledgeable in the field, and their expertise will significantly alter how you care for dying pet patients and their loved ones. This virtual veterinary certification program is unparalleled in its approach. 

Upon successful completion of the course and final exam, you will earn a prestigious credential as a Certified Peaceful Euthanasia Veterinarian (CPEV, for DVMs) or a Certified Peaceful Euthanasia Professional (CPEP, for other veterinary professionals). Additionally, participants will accrue 10 hours of RACE-approved continuing education credit (CE) recognized by the American Association of Veterinary State Boards (AAVSB). 

The CAETA Peaceful Euthanasia Certification program caters to veterinarians and veterinary staff. It covers a wide range of topics, including euthanasia techniques, best practices, sedation protocols, anesthesia, and behavioral euthanasia.
